

Effectively Wild Episode 2093: Like Catnip
9 snips Dec 2, 2023
The hosts discuss the divergent Twitter reactions to a cat video and a tweet about Henry Kissinger. They explore the engagement of the tweets, the challenges of staying connected to baseball from afar, and the impact of weak divisions on playoff teams. They also delve into the way bodies are described in the baseball industry and investigate conflicting reports about historical baseball games.
